What is a Cots Bed?
A cots bed is a larger variation of a basic baby cot. While a standard cot is normally utilized until a child is around 18 months to two years old, a cots bed is particularly developed to accommodate a growing child as much as the age of four or 5.
The primary feature that sets a cots bed apart is its convertibility. Most models begin as a confined mini cot beds with high sides and an adjustable bed mattress base. As the child grows and begins to climb, the side rails are eliminated, and the unit transforms into a toddler-sized bed.

Adjustable Base Heights
Newborns can not sit or pull themselves up, so a high mattress position makes it easy for moms and dads to lift the baby without straining their backs. As the baby grows and finds out to sit and stand, the mattress base need to be reduced to prevent falls. Look for a cots bed with at least 3 adjustable height settings.

Ensure all heavy furniture is anchored to the wall, electrical outlets are topped, and the space is totally safe.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: Can a newborn sleep directly in a cots bed?
A: Yes, a newborn can sleep in a cots bed from day one, offered the mattress is firm, flat, and satisfies security requirements. However, because cots beds are rather large, some moms and dads choose starting with a smaller Moses basket or crib for the first couple of months so the baby feels more secure in a relaxing environment.
Q2: How long does a cots bed mattress last?
A: Generally, a kid's bed mattress ought to last between 3 to 5 years. Nevertheless, if the mattress shows signs of drooping, staining, or damage, it should be changed right away. Always use a water resistant mattress protector to extend its life-span.

Q4: What size sheets do I need for a cots bed?
A: Standard cots beds usually require a mattress size of 140 x 70 cm. Therefore, moms and dads should buy fitted sheets specifically identified for "cot bed" size, rather than standard "cot beds for sale" sheets (which fit smaller 120 x 60 cm mattresses).
